Output 15254c01077dd4aa1361cf262f62c4b6276341aeb735347023305540bee45750: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1ad0d3b68420ec7e53bd1f70a5584c9a902ebb0 OP_EQUAL
address
3NGHGYiZXZPWGwRWAcqDo9MYaeq7EtzZw9
transaction
15254c01077dd4aa1361cf262f62c4b6276341aeb735347023305540bee45750
confirmations
276065
spent
true